Delirium by imam in Turkey: Women walking alone on the street are meat

In an extreme delirium one indulged imam from Turkey in a series of videos he uploaded to YouTube, as he argued that the women they should not be on the road alone, otherwise they are a “piece of meat”.

In accordance with ABCThe Khalil Konakji who is the imam of the Melike Hatun Mosque in Ankara stated, among other things, that “the streets are like a butcher shop. It disgusts us now that we see flesh. Why; These women have no fathers, brothers, husbands? Aren’t you jealous at all? You never have a conscience when your daughter or wife goes out on the street like this and sharing a video?’

In fact, in another video, he mentioned that there is coercion in Islam and coercion in religion, while he proposed heavy punishments for those who do not pray to God, either “because they do not believe” or “because they do not catch up”.

“Of course there is coercion in Islam. There is coercion in religion. How does it exist? There is punishment for those who do not pray. Now it may not be implemented,” he said characteristically.

He also stated that “there is a penalty in religion for those who do not fast. There is the beating. So there is coercion in religion.”
